Client's Autonomy
The right of clients, especially in healthcare settings, to make informed decisions about their own care and treatment, respecting their independence.
Ethics Committee
A group typically within a healthcare setting or research institution tasked with reviewing and addressing ethical issues and dilemmas that arise.
Confrontation
A situation in which there is a direct or open challenge, dispute, or conflict between individuals or groups.
Patient Advocate
A person who actively supports and promotes the rights and interests of patients, ensuring they receive appropriate care, information, and respect within the healthcare system.
